Introduction to Truck Brake Shoes with Low Metallic Mixture

Low Metallic brake shoes mixture is a specialized brake shoes friction material designed for heavy-duty trucks, combining moderate metallic content (typically 10–30% steel or copper fibers) with organic binders and ceramic modifiers. This brake shoes formula balances durability, thermal stability, and environmental compliance, making it suitable for demanding braking applications in commercial vehicles. Technical Parameters of Low metallic brake shoes mixes

ParameterSpecification
Friction Coefficient (μ)0.38–0.50 (stable at 0–650°C)
Operating Temperature-30°C to 650°C
Density2.6–3.0 g/cm³
Thickness10–25 mm (customizable)
Shear Strength≥4.0 MPa
Noise Level≤75 dB (optimized damping)
Lifetime80,000–120,000 km (depending on usage)

Note: Parameters vary based on formulations for specific truck models (e.g., Volvo, MAN, Scania).


Key Advantages of Low Metallic Brake Shoes

  1. Enhanced Durability and Heat Resistance
    • The low metallic brake shoes mixture maintains stable friction performance under high temperatures, reducing brake fade during prolonged downhill braking.
    • Reinforced steel fibers improve wear resistance, extending the lifespan of both brake shoes and drums.
  2. Environmental Compliance
    • Contains no asbestos and minimal heavy metals, complying with REACH and RoHS regulations.
    • Generates less brake dust compared to high-metallic formulas, reducing environmental contamination.
  3. Cost-Effectiveness
    • Combines the affordability of organic materials with the performance benefits of metallic additives, offering a balanced solution for fleet operators.
  4. Versatility
    • Compatible with trucks, trailers, and buses (e.g., Mercedes-Benz Actros, Volvo FH16).

Packaging and Storage Guidelines

  • Packaging:
    • Sealed moisture-proof bags + reinforced cartons to prevent deformation during bulk shipping.
    • Labels include part numbers (e.g., WVA 29087, 29115) and certifications (IATF16949, E-Mark).
  • Storage:
    • Temperature: 10–30°C; Humidity: ≤60% to prevent material degradation.
    • Avoid direct sunlight and corrosive environments.
